Run interactive IDEs on Amazon EKS with SageMaker AI to power up your AI workflows

This article explains how to deploy the SageMaker AI Spaces add-on on Amazon EKS to run interactive IDEs like JupyterLab and Code Editor directly on your Kubernetes cluster.
- Consolidates interactive and training workloads on one cluster, improving GPU utilization by up to 30 percent
- Reduces setup time from 3–5 days to approximately 5 minutes for data scientists to launch a fully configured Space
- Provides browser access via presigned URLs and VS Code remote access through SSH-over-SSM tunnels
- Requires AWS Load Balancer Controller, ACM certificate, KMS key for JWT encryption, and proper IAM roles with Pod Identity
- Supports OIDC sign-in with Amazon Cognito for corporate credential authentication and self-service workspace management
- Eliminates need for separate JupyterHub deployments while maintaining access to GPU nodes, shared storage, and IAM roles
By running interactive IDEs on the same EKS cluster as training pipelines, teams reduce operational complexity and accelerate time-to-productivity for machine learning development.
